+ /*
+ * Force synchronous processing. The async (AIO) path passed the
+ * socket-wide ctx->iv into the request, which the worker
+ * dereferenced after the socket lock had been dropped, letting a
+ * concurrent sendmsg(ALG_SET_IV) inject an attacker IV. Mainline
+ * removed the AIO socket path in commit fcc77d33a34c ("net: Remove
+ * support for AIO on sockets"); the minimal stable fix is to always
+ * complete synchronously, so ctx->iv is only ever dereferenced under
+ * the socket lock. This also keeps the IV chaining intact: for
+ * ciphers with statesize == 0 (e.g. ctr, cbc) the chained IV is
+ * carried by the req->iv writeback into ctx->iv, which is only
+ * consistent on the synchronous path.
+ */
